Invest In A Comfortable Chair

A good chair is the cornerstone of ergonomic furniture. You spend hours sitting, so ensure your chair supports your posture. Look for adjustable features like seat height, armrests, and lumbar support. A well-chosen chair can alleviate back pain and help maintain focus throughout your day. Have you ever found yourself shifting and squirming after a few hours? This is a sign your chair may not be supporting you adequately. By investing in a comfortable chair, you invest in your well-being and productivity.

Use Adjustable Desks

Consider an adjustable desk to break the monotony of sitting. These desks allow you to switch between sitting and standing, promoting better circulation and reducing fatigue. Many people report increased energy levels and improved focus after integrating standing intervals into their routine. Remember, small changes can lead to significant benefits. An adjustable desk offers flexibility, letting you tailor your workstation to your needs. It’s an investment in both your health and productivity.

Include Supportive Accessories

Don’t overlook the importance of supportive accessories. Items like footrests, wrist supports, and monitor stands can enhance your ergonomic setup. If your feet dangle, a footrest can provide necessary support. Wrist supports help keep your hands in a neutral position, reducing the risk of strain. Monitor stands ensure your screen is at eye level, preventing neck pain. These accessories may seem minor, but they play a vital role in creating a comfortable and efficient workspace. Enhance With Lighting

Lighting plays a key role in creating a comfortable and productive workspace. Good lighting reduces eye strain and boosts focus. It also sets the mood for your office area. Small lighting changes can make a big difference in how your workstation feels and works.

Add Task Lighting

Task lighting targets specific areas where you work. A desk lamp with adjustable brightness helps you see documents clearly. It reduces shadows and glare on screens. Position the light to avoid reflections on your monitor. This focused light supports detailed tasks and long work sessions.

Choose Warm Light Tones

Warm light tones create a cozy and relaxing atmosphere. They reduce harshness and make your space inviting. Use bulbs with color temperatures around 2700K to 3000K. Warm light improves comfort and reduces stress during work. It also helps maintain a natural rhythm for your eyes.

Use Led Strips For Ambiance

LED strips add soft, indirect lighting to your workstation. Place them under shelves or behind your monitor for a gentle glow. They create a modern look and reduce eye fatigue from screen brightness. LED strips come in various colors and intensities. You can customize the ambiance to match your mood and style.

Incorporate Color Psychology

Colors affect mood and productivity at work. Using color psychology in your workstation design can improve focus and energy. Each color sends a different message to your brain. Choose wisely to create a space that supports your work habits.

Choose Colors To Boost Focus

Blue tones help calm the mind and improve concentration. Soft greens reduce eye strain and create a peaceful feeling. Neutral shades like beige or light gray keep distractions low. These colors make it easier to stay on task for long periods.

Use Accents For Energy

Bright colors like yellow or orange add energy and creativity. Use them in small amounts, such as on desk accessories or wall art. These accents can lift your mood and spark new ideas. They bring life to your workspace without causing stress.

Avoid Overwhelming Shades

Too much red or dark colors can increase anxiety and fatigue. Avoid painting entire walls in intense hues. Large areas of bold color may distract or tire your eyes quickly. Balance vibrant colors with calming tones to keep your workstation inviting.

Use Cable Management Tools

Cables often clutter desks and cause distractions. Use cable clips, sleeves, or boxes to organize them. These tools keep wires hidden and prevent tangling. A tidy desk feels less stressful and looks more inviting. Clear cables also protect your devices from damage.

Incorporate Wireless Devices

Wireless keyboards, mice, and headphones reduce desk clutter. They allow more freedom of movement. No cords mean fewer interruptions while working. Wireless gadgets also give your desk a sleek, modern look. Choose reliable devices with long battery life for convenience.

Add Monitor Stands

Monitor stands raise your screen to eye level. This improves posture and reduces neck strain. They free up space below for storing office supplies. Some stands have built-in USB ports or storage compartments. This helps keep your desk organized and efficient.
